The managed geoserver services market size is expected to see rapid growth in the next few years. It will grow to $3.05 billion in 2029 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 16.2%. The growth in the forecast period can be linked to increasing demand for real time geospatial insights, rising investments in smart city development, growing use of location based services in public infrastructure, surge in government data digitization programs, expansion of utilities network mapping, and rising dependence on remote land and resource management. Major trends in the forecast period include technological advancements in automated geospatial data processing, advancements in cloud based server orchestration for spatial data, innovations in real time data synchronization layers, developments in artificial intelligence powered map analytics, research and development in automated spatial error correction, and innovations in high volume geospatial data storage architectures.

Key companies operating in the managed geoserver services market are focusing on advancements in virtualization and containerization technologies to enable scalable, consistent, and easily maintainable deployment of geospatial applications across cloud-based infrastructures. Containerized managed integration involves packaging GeoServer components, ETL connectors, and spatial data pipelines into reproducible container environments that can be deployed and orchestrated automatically using platforms such as Kubernetes and Docker. Containerization-based management ensures reliable performance, simplified updates, and uniform configuration across distributed systems, reducing manual intervention and integration complexity. For instance, in October 2024, Astun Technology, a UK based company specializing in spatial data infrastructure and cloud-hosted GIS solutions, launched its Managed Integration Service MIS. This service provides a fully managed integration framework that connects planning systems such as Idox Uniform, Arcus, and Agile to Spatial Data Warehouses, handling installation, configuration, testing, and maintenance. MIS leverages containerized deployment to deliver consistent environments, scalability, and streamlined maintenance while reducing operational costs. By combining container orchestration with virtualized management, Astun’s MIS represents a modern, standardized, and efficient approach to delivering GeoServer-based integrations as a managed service.

Managed geoserver services are outsourced solutions where a provider sets up, hosts, and maintains GeoServer, a software platform used to store, manage, and share digital maps and spatial data. The provider handles installation, configuration, security, scaling, backups, and regular updates, ensuring that geospatial data and maps can be accessed smoothly without any technical burden on the user. By improving data availability and performance, they help governments, businesses, and researchers use geographic information for city planning, disaster management, agriculture, transportation, and other location based needs.
The primary service types of managed geoserver services are deployment and integration, support and maintenance, consulting and advisory, and training and education. Deployment and integration refers to the process of setting up, configuring, and seamlessly incorporating GeoServer into an organization’s existing information technology or geospatial infrastructure to enable efficient management, sharing, and visualization of geospatial data. The deployment modes include cloud based and on premises. These services are adopted by organizations of various sizes, such as small and medium enterprises and large enterprises. These services are used across multiple applications, including urban planning, environmental monitoring, disaster management, transportation and logistics, agriculture, and other applications. They cater to various end users such as government, utilities, transportation, agriculture, oil and gas, and other sectors.
